Is Medallia Zingle or WeChat Easier to Use?

Zingle’s user interface is rated 4.73/5, praised for its straightforward, intuitive design. Clients highlight its ease of onboarding, with a 4.56/5 rating, and mention that staff at all levels find it simple to adopt, managing conversations efficiently on a single screen.

In contrast, WeChat’s user experience is not designed for hotel staff but rather for end-users familiar with the app as a social tool. Its interface can be complex for hotel staff trying to adapt it for guest messaging, and there are no recent reviews from hoteliers attesting to ease of use.

Edge: Zingle.

Which Has More Integrations: Zingle or WeChat?

Zingle integrates with 16 verified partners, including property management systems like Opera, HotSOS, SiteMinder, and Quore. This extensive integration network allows hotels to embed messaging within existing workflows.

WeChat only has one verified integration with Whistle, a social app, and lacks hotel-specific integrations. Its limited connectivity reduces its practicality for hotel operations.

Edge: Zingle.

How Does HTR Evaluate and Rank Medallia Zingle and WeChat?

The HT Score is a composite ranking that considers 4 criteria groups and over a dozen variables to help hoteliers objectively compare hotel technology products. Zingle has an HT Score of 19 and WeChat has 0. Here is how the score is calculated.

Criteria Group Weight What It Measures
Customer Ratings & Reviews

How highly do users recommend this product?

Ratings Score, Review Volume, Share of Voice, Review Depth, Review Recency, Success Stories

The most heavily weighted factor. Analyzes average satisfaction ratings (likelihood to recommend, ease of use, support, ROI), total review count relative to category peers, review recency (at least 20 reviews in the trailing 6 months), and share of voice across unique hotel clients to detect selection bias.

Partner Ecosystem

How highly do tech partners recommend this company?

Partner Recommendations, Integration Quantity, Integration Quality

Evaluates partner recommendations as expert votes of confidence, the number of verified integrations, and ecosystem quality — the average HT Scores of integration partners. Products with higher-quality integration ecosystems are more likely to deliver a connected tech stack.

Customer Centricity

How customer-centric is this organization?

Certified Support, Review Consistency, Profile Completeness

Assesses whether the company has earned HTR Customer Support Certification, maintains consistent review collection over time (an indicator of feedback-driven culture), and keeps product profiles complete with capabilities, screenshots, pricing, and features.

Reach, Staying Power & Resources

How extensive is this company's reach and resourcing?

Geographic Reach, Staying Power, Company Resources, Trending Score

Measures global presence (countries and regions served), years in business as a stability proxy, team headcount as a resource proxy, and a trending score based on trailing-twelve-month buyer inquiries, reviews, partner recommendations, and press activity.

Customer ratings and reviews are by far the most important factor in the HT Score algorithm. HTR does not accept payment for higher rankings. All reviews are verified — only hotel industry practitioners with confirmed affiliations can submit ratings. View full HT Score methodology →
